**Q: What do I do if the Grelling transcode farm stalls mid-batch?**

Drain the affected worker pool via the Farmhand console, then requeue stuck jobs older than 30 minutes. If the scheduler itself is wedged, restart the coordinator on the standby node. Restarting requires unlocking the sealed coordinator state, which only accepts the on-call recovery passphrase. Use the passphrase shown below.

vault phrase of fafop-hahop = ralys-kasion-normir-belix-silys-fendor

Subject: Cron migration to Loomline — done

All nightly cron jobs are now on the Loomline workflow engine as of Tuesday. Old crontabs on the batch hosts are disabled, not deleted; removal scheduled next month. Retries and alerting are handled by Loomline natively, so ignore the legacy pager rules. Failures show in the Loomline console. Current engine settings for reference below.

config for tagaf-bawif:
[norok]
host = norok.ordinworks.local
user = norok_svc
database = norok_prod

# Service Accounts: String Extraction

The `extract-i18n` script pulls translatable strings from all Bramblewick repos and pushes them to the Glossa service. It runs under the `i18n-extractor` service account. Do not run it under your personal account; Glossa rate-limits individual users aggressively. The account has write access to the staging catalog only. Set the token in your shell before invoking the script. The current staging token is below.

API key for kahap-kafog: zpat15_6qzxZ7YR8aDwjmp

## Changed defaults

Heads up: the Ledgerline tax-rate lookup cache now defaults to a 15-minute TTL instead of 24 hours. Turns out rates in the Veldt County sandbox were going stale mid-demo, which was embarrassing. Eviction is now LRU rather than FIFO, and the cache warms on boot. If you're reviewing, check that nothing hardcodes the old TTL. The new defaults land as follows.

deployment values, bajop-taweg:
holwyn:
  log_level: debug
  metrics_host: metrics.holwyn.zemvarsys.internal
  pool_size: 32